Advertisement

美化 VB 源代码

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教程详细介绍如何优化和美化Visual Basic源代码的方法与技巧,帮助开发者提高编程效率与代码质量。 此代码可以用于美化VB开发界面,在FORM_LOAD事件中加载即可。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• VB
    优质
    本教程详细介绍如何优化和美化Visual Basic源代码的方法与技巧,帮助开发者提高编程效率与代码质量。 此代码可以用于美化VB开发界面,在FORM_LOAD事件中加载即可。
  • VB控件
    优质
    《美化VB控件》是一本专注于Visual Basic编程中界面设计技巧与实践的教程。书中详细介绍了如何通过自定义和修改标准控件来提高应用程序的用户体验和视觉效果,适合初学者及中级程序员阅读学习。 VB美化控件是一种技术手段,旨在提高Visual Basic应用程序的视觉吸引力。在标准VB编程环境中,内置控件可能显得较为简单,难以满足开发者对界面美观度的需求。通过引入美化控件,可以为应用添加更丰富的样式与功能,从而提升用户体验。 在这个压缩包中包含有两个重要文件:MSkinner.bas模块和Form_Load.txt文本段落件。前者包含了自定义代码,用于改变VB默认控件的外观及行为(如按钮、文本框等)。开发者可以通过导入此模块,并在窗体加载事件中调用相关函数来应用美化效果。后者则提供了具体的调用指令或示例代码,指导如何正确地将MSkinner.bas中的功能集成到项目中。 除了改变控件外观外,VB美化还包括扩展其功能的可能性。例如,可以创建支持图片、动画等复杂交互方式的自定义按钮控件。此外,皮肤系统还可能允许动态更换主题,以满足用户的个性化需求。 综上所述,此压缩包为VB开发者提供了一种简便的方法来提升应用程序界面的专业性与吸引力。通过导入和调用提供的模块,不仅可以简化开发流程,还能保持足够的灵活性以适应项目的具体需要。无论是初学者还是有经验的开发者都能从中受益匪浅。
  • PB11.5界面
    优质
    PB11.5界面美化源代码提供了针对PowerBuilder 11.5开发环境的用户界面优化方案及实现代码,旨在帮助开发者提升应用软件的用户体验和视觉效果。 pb11.5界面美化源码解压缩后可以直接运行。经过测试,功能正常且界面美观,值得研究。
  • VB界面软件
    优质
    VB界面美化软件是一款专为提升Visual Basic应用程序用户界面体验而设计的工具。它提供了丰富的控件和模板,帮助开发者轻松实现个性化、现代化的设计风格,增强用户体验。 ActiveSkin 是一个用于 VB 的界面美化工具,可以对软件进行“换肤手术”,改变其外观、形状和颜色。使用该工具后,软件的界面不再局限于传统的长方形,也可以是圆形、椭圆形或不规则形状。此外,不仅主窗口画面可以变化,其他设定画面和对话框等都可以根据需要进行调整。
  • VB界面设计
    优质
    《VB界面美化设计》是一本专注于讲解如何使用Visual Basic进行窗体和控件美化的设计书籍。书中通过丰富的实例,详细介绍了颜色搭配、布局优化等技巧,帮助开发者打造美观且用户体验优秀的应用程序界面。 在Visual Basic(VB)编程中,界面美化是一个重要的环节,它不仅能提升用户的使用体验,还能增强软件的专业感和吸引力。VB界面美化主要包括以下几个方面:颜色搭配、控件样式、布局设计、图标设置以及自定义动画效果。 1. 颜色搭配:通过修改Form的BackColor属性来改变窗体背景色,并使用ForeColor属性更改文字或控件前景色,可以实现良好的视觉效果。应遵循色彩理论选择合适的配色方案,如互补色、类似色和分割互补色等,同时考虑对比度和亮度以确保信息清晰可见。 2. 控件样式:VB提供了多种内置控件(例如Button、Label、TextBox),其外观可以通过修改Style属性进行调整。比如将FlatStyle属性设置为Flat或Popup来改变按钮风格;通过BorderStyle属性设定标签边框类型,如None或FixedSingle等。 3. 布局设计:合理安排控件位置和大小对界面美观至关重要。VB中的Anchor和Dock属性有助于实现随窗体尺寸变化自动调整的布局效果。网格、流式及相对布局策略可通过GroupBox或Panel容器控件来实施。 4. 图标设置:高质量且与主题相关的图标能增强软件的专业感,通过Icon属性为窗体添加自定义图标,并使用Image属性显示Button和PictureBox等控件中的图片。 5. 自定义动画效果:尽管VB标准控件不支持复杂动画,但可通过Timer控件及自定义代码实现简单过渡效果。例如改变透明度或位置来创建渐变、淡入淡出或旋转等视觉特效。 6. 用户交互反馈:在用户操作时提供视觉反馈是界面美化的一部分,如按钮按下状态变化和错误提示显示。VB提供了Enabled、Visible、Focused属性控制控件状态,并使用MessageBox.Show方法弹出警告框。 7. 自定义控件:当标准控件不能满足需求时,可以创建自定义控件通过继承现有组件并扩展其功能来实现更丰富的界面效果。这有助于封装复杂逻辑,提供直观的操作方式。 8. 菜单和工具栏设计:菜单和工具栏是用户与软件交互的重要途径。VB的MenuStrip和Toolbar控件便于创建管理这些元素,并可通过设置Text、ShortcutKeys及Icons使操作更加直观快捷。 9. 主题和皮肤:除了上述基本元素调整,引入第三方库如VB皮肤框架可实现多样主题切换以满足不同用户的审美需求。 10. 兼容性和响应性:在美化过程中需考虑跨平台兼容性以及触控设备的响应能力。使用AutoSizeMode及AutoScaleMode属性有助于适应屏幕尺寸变化。 总之,通过精心设计和编程来提供既美观又实用的交互环境是VB界面美化的宗旨所在,这将使应用程序更加吸引人并提高用户满意度。
  • C++ QT界面-类资
    优质
    这段资源提供了使用C++和QT框架进行界面美化的源代码,适合开发者学习和参考如何利用QT的强大功能优化软件界面设计。 使用QSS资源包制作的美化界面可以适用于任意QT版本,并能顺利编译通过。该设计包括以下特点: 1. 无边框窗体:自定义标题栏支持鼠标拖动、大小调整,双击可切换。 2. 大部分颜色样式控制都是用QSS完成的,除了少量图片资源外。 3. 提供了一个定制化的QMessageBox对话框,能够自动换行显示提示信息,并且方便调用。 4. 应用了Font Awesome图形字体库,将互联网上的优秀资源融入到QT项目中。 5. 源码完全公开,允许自由使用和修改。 6. 支持各种版本的QT编译运行无误。 7. 提供了四种风格(黑色、蓝色、灰色及天蓝色)以供选择,并可自行更改或添加样式。
  • VB窗体界面软件及+多种皮肤
    优质
    本软件提供了一套用于美化Visual Basic应用程序窗口界面的功能和多种可更换的皮肤样式,包含详尽的源代码供开发者学习参考。 VB窗体美化程序提供源码及多款皮肤选择,详细步骤指导让你用心编写的程序与众不同!使用这款控件后无需再为丑陋的VB界面烦恼,可以轻松打造出令人耳目一新的美观界面,使自己和他人都更加喜爱你的作品。
  • ModBus VB
    优质
    ModBus VB源代码提供了一个基于Visual Basic编程语言实现的Modbus协议通信解决方案,适用于工业自动化领域中的设备间数据交换。这段代码帮助开发者轻松构建与各种支持Modbus协议的硬件进行通讯的应用程序。 VB-ModBus源代码是基于Visual Basic编程语言的库,专为实现与使用MODBUS通信协议的设备进行数据交互而设计。MODBUS是一种广泛应用的工业通信协议,它允许不同的自动化设备如PLC(可编程逻辑控制器)、传感器、驱动器等通过串行或网络连接交换数据。VB-ModBus库简化了在VB应用程序中集成MODBUS功能的过程,使得开发者能够轻松地读取和写入非标准以及符合标准的第三方仪表的数据。 MODBUS协议分为ASCII、RTU(远程终端单元)和TCP/IP三种主要类型,每种都有其特定的应用场景和优点。VB-ModBus库可能支持这些模式,使开发人员可以根据实际需求选择合适的通信方式。在ASCII模式下,MODBUS消息以可打印的ASCII字符表示,适合简单的串行通信环境;RTU模式则提供更高的数据传输效率,因为它使用二进制编码;TCP/IP模式是网络版本的MODBUS协议,在以太网和其他IP网络环境中具有更广泛的应用范围。 VB-ModBus源代码可能包含以下关键组件和功能: 1. **MODBUS通信函数**:这些函数负责建立与管理与MODBUS设备之间的连接,包括打开、关闭连接以及处理错误和超时。 2. **数据请求和响应处理**:库提供了读取(例如读输入寄存器、线圈状态或离散输入)和写入(例如写保持寄存器或单个线圈)的函数。这些函数封装了MODBUS报文的构造与解析。 3. **异常处理机制**:VB-ModBus可能有相应的机制来捕获并处理由MODBUS协议定义的一系列错误码,以确保程序稳定运行。 4. **设备地址管理**:库提供方便的接口帮助开发者管理和指定MODBUS设备地址。 5. **异步操作支持**:对于实时性要求高的应用,VB-ModBus可能支持异步调用,在等待响应的同时进行其他操作。 6. **示例和教程**:为了快速上手使用,该库包含了详细的API文档以及如何将库集成到项目中的说明与实例代码。 在实际应用中,开发者可以利用VB-ModBus源代码结合具体的项目需求定制自己的MODBUS客户端实现各种MODBUS设备的通信。这不仅可以节省开发时间还能确保兼容性。通过学习和理解VB-ModBus源代码,开发者能够深入掌握MODBUS通信协议并提升其在工业自动化领域的编程技能。
  • WPF TabControl
    优质
    本文章介绍如何通过自定义样式和模板来美化WPF中的TabControl控件,帮助开发者提升界面美观度。 WPF TabControl 美化可以通过自定义样式来实现更加美观的界面效果。这通常涉及到使用XAML语言来自定义TabControl的各项属性,例如背景颜色、字体大小等视觉元素。此外,还可以通过添加事件处理程序等方式增强TabItem的功能性。 在进行美化时,开发者可以参考一些博客或论坛上的资源和示例代码以获取灵感和技术支持。这些资源往往能够提供详细的步骤说明以及具体的实现方法,帮助解决开发过程中遇到的问题并提高工作效率。 为了确保美观与功能性的平衡,在设计阶段需要仔细考虑用户界面的需求,并灵活运用WPF提供的丰富特性来满足不同的视觉风格要求。